About Cash 4 College and General Volunteer Commitment
Since 2001, we have helped over 2500 students annually complete their FAFSA (Free Application for Federal Student Aid) by the March 2nd priority filing deadline. We complete this task by hosting over 40 workshops throughout Kern County between October - March. Volunteers are needed to help at these workshops.
In addition to the Cash for College workshops, Y2L has many opportunities for individuals to get involved with our organization. Our organization is seeking volunteers to assist in our general outreach events hosted in our local community.
